Deborah Ann Young
October 27, 1958 – March 14, 2024
Corner Brook, NL
It is with great sadness that the family of the late Debbie Young announce her passing on Thursday, March 14th, 2024 at Western Long Term, Palliative Care Unit at the age of 65 years.
Leaving to mourn with fond and loving memories, her companion Keith Roberts, brother Eric (Peggy) Young; sisters-in-law, Jane Young and Margaret Young; special nieces, Lana Childs and Lisa Young; special nephews, Eric and Paul Young; nieces and nephews, Glen, Cathy, Candice, Christina, Graham, Michael and Roy; as well as other relatives and friends.
Predeceased by her parents Herbert and Molly Young, brothers Brian and Roy and sister-in-law Marie. The family would like to extend a very special thank you to the Doctors, Nurses and staff at Western Memorial Hospital and Western Long-Term Care, Palliative Unit for the loving care and kindness shown to Debbie and to us.
Granting Debbie’s wishes, cremation has taken place. Friends and family may visit Fillatre’s Funeral Home, 4 St. Marks Avenue on Sunday from 2-4 and 7-9:00 P.M. The funeral service will be held on Monday, March 18th at 2:00 p.m. from St. Michael and All Angels Anglican Church, Park Drive with Reverend Mickton officiating. Interment to follow at Mt. Patricia cemetery. As expressions of sympathy, in lieu of flowers, donations may be made to St. Michael and All Angels Memorial Fund or to the Canadian Cancer Society.
